The Northern Hemisphere is the half of Earth that is north of the equator. For other planets in the Solar System, north is defined as being in the same celestial hemisphere relative to the invariable plane of the Solar System as Earth's North Pole.
Due to Earth's axial tilt of 23.439281Β°, there is a seasonal variation in the lengths of the day and night.
